Biography<\/b><\/p>\n

Dr. Mark Benbow joined Marymount University\u2019s faculty in 2007, first serving as an adjunct, then as an assistant professor, and earning tenure and promotion to associate professor in 2018. From 1987 to 2002, Dr. Benbow worked in the Directorate of Intelligence in the Central Intelligence Agency. From 2003 to 2006, he was the historian at the Woodrow Wilson House Museum in Washington, DC. Since 2011 he has served as Museum Director for the Arlington Historical Society and manages the Arlington Historical Museum (The Hume School).\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n

Dr. Benbow earned his BA in history from Hanover College in Indiana in 1981 and his MA in history from Wright State University in 1983. From 1983-1987 he studied for his doctorate in American History at Ohio University under Alonzo Hamby. From 1987 until 1999 he worked towards completing his degree while working fulltime, finally finishing in 1999 much to the great relief of his wife, Annette, and of his advisor, Dr. Hamby.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n

A Dayton, Ohio native, Dr. Benbow is a lifelong devoted fan of the Cincinnati Reds, has been happily married for over thirty years, and is the adopted dad to a small herd of rescued dachshunds. Since 1976 he\u2019s been a collector of metallic malted beverage containers.<\/span><\/p>\n
